Clutch Disassembly / Inspection
Wear eye protection when removing snap ring to
prevent serious personal injury.
Use caution when removing, the snap ring
pressure is loaded by the compression spring.
1.
Remove driven clutch from the transmission input shaft.
2.
Mark the position of the clutch sheaves before disassembly
or use the X's on the sheaves for reference. This aids in
reassembly and maintains clutch balance after reassembly.

3.
Place the clutch into the Clutch Compression Tool PN
8700220. Using Compression Extensions PN PS-45909,
apply and hold downward pressure on the outer spring
retainer. Carefully remove the snap ring. Remember the
outer spring retainer contains strong spring pressure.
